Could the chicken you're buying at the supermarket make you sick? About half of the raw chicken breasts in a nationwide sampling by a consumer group carried antibiotic-resistant "superbug" bacteria. 'Superbug' Bacteria Widespread in U.S. Chicken, Consumer Group Finds foxnews.com The group said it tested for six types of bacteria in 316 raw chicken breasts purchased from retailers nationwide during July. Almost all of the samples contained potentially harmful bacteria, it said.
